Tapping Sound on Cold Start

Good day guys

Need some assistance here.
Only on cold start, I hear a rattling sound coming from the engine.
Once the engine is at optimum temperature, the noise is gone.

Is this normal or something to worry about?
Car is still under motorplan, so if it is an issue then I will send it off to Merc.

Thanx a mill

Originally Posted by mr747
Drive it every day and you won't get tapping
This. The tapping only comes up if you don't drive your car for a long period of time.

Originally Posted by jvanbrecht
As for ticking, this is a common issue with the lifters, should go away once oil and engine is up to temp.
It's not just temps. I store my cars for 6 months a year, and it always makes the noise on startup after such a long period of time without any run time. If you sit and idle it, it'll just tap away even at warm temps. You need to drive it a little, to get some real oil pressure into the system to get rid of the tapping. Typically, I fire up the car, let the idle drop to <1000rpm, then just drive at 20% throttle. Takes a block or 2 for the sound to go away.

I've owned 4 cars with the M156 and they all do this after not driving them for several weeks.
